my knobs are driving me mad !!
« on: 18 March 2008, 21:39:08 »

lol - thought that might raise some interest.
I am of course talking about the door knobs on my omega.
At low rev and tickover etc more that one of them vibrate annoyingly.
Before i start stripping the door panels off to see where or if i can tighten them up does anyone have any advice if this can easily be done ?

Is yours a facelift omega mate? (update your profile to help us) If so, they ALL do it. It always looks like too much trouble to strip the door down but I would expect you could put a bit of foam behind somewhere to take up the slack.

A temporary (but functional) solution, though a little unsightly, was to sneak a piece of electrical tape down the gap between pin and surround (which causes the rattle) and stick it on top of the door trim.

Again, a bit unsightly but it works. Hope it firms up for you mate! It's worse in a dirty diesel!

vibrating knobs all sorted !!
couple of wraps of black insulation tape neatly round each knob did the job. Barely noticable too.
Ahhh  - silence bliss !
